Types of Plastic Pet Box
Plastic pet boxes come in various designs and sizes to suit different pets and purposes. Here are the most common types:
- Transport Boxes: Ideal for traveling pets, these boxes are equipped with secure locks and ventilation holes.
- Storage Boxes: Designed to keep pet food, toys, and grooming supplies organized and easily accessible.
- Combined Pet Crates: Dual-function boxes that serve as both a transport container and a comfortable crate for pets at home.
- Stackable Boxes: Perfect for saving space, these can be compactly stored when not in use, making them ideal for those with limited storage options.
Function and Feature of Plastic Pet Box
Plastic pet boxes are designed with several key functions and features that enhance their usability:
- Durable Construction: Made from high-quality, impact-resistant plastic to withstand daily wear and tear.
- Lightweight: Easy to carry, making them ideal for transporting pets without adding excess weight.
- Ventilation Grills: Promotes airflow, keeping pets cool and comfortable during transport.
- Easy to Clean: Most boxes come with a smooth surface that can be wiped down quickly, ideal for dirty paws or spills.
- Secure Locking Mechanisms: Ensures the safety of pets by preventing unwanted escapes during travel.
Applications of Plastic Pet Box
The versatility of plastic pet boxes allows them to be utilized in a variety of scenarios:
- Traveling: Perfect for road trips or flights, providing pets with a secure and comfortable transport option.
- Veterinary Visits: Makes trips to the vet easier, keeping anxious pets calm and contained while facilitating easy handling for veterinarians.
- Training: Can be used to assist in crate training pets, providing a safe space that they can call their own.
- Home Organization: Excellent for storing essential pet items, helping keep living spaces neat and tidy.
- Emergency Situations: Useful during evacuations, ensuring pets have a safe place to stay if the need arises.
